CHEBI:49549 - 4-chloro-L-threonine

DefinitionA chloroamino acid that is L-threonine in which one of the hydrogens of the terminal methyl group has been replaced by a chlorine.

FormulaC4H8ClNO3
Net Charge0
Average Mass153.565
Monoisotopic Mass153.01927
SMILESN[C@H](C(=O)O)[C@H](O)CCl
InChIInChI=1S/C4H8ClNO3/c5-1-2(7)3(6)4(8)9/h2-3,7H,1,6H2,(H,8,9)/t2-,3+/m1/s1
InChIKeyCETUIFTXYGHITB-GBXIJSLDSA-N

4-chloro-L-threonine (CHEBI:49549) is a L-threonine derivative (CHEBI:84189)
4-chloro-L-threonine (CHEBI:49549) is a chloroamino acid (CHEBI:23129)
4-chloro-L-threonine (CHEBI:49549) is a non-proteinogenic L-α-amino acid (CHEBI:83822)
